TOMCT16031002ZT1 Description

TOMCT16031002ZT1 Description

The TOMCT16031002ZT1 from Vishay Dale Thin Film is a high-precision, surface-mount resistor network designed for demanding electronic applications. This 16-pin device features eight isolated 10kΩ thin-film resistors with an exceptional tolerance of ±0.1% and a low temperature coefficient of ±25ppm/°C, ensuring stable performance across varying environmental conditions. Encased in a compact 11.18mm x 5.59mm package with a seated height of just 2.16mm, it is ideal for space-constrained PCB designs. The ±0.025% resistor matching ratio and ±5ppm/°C resistor-ratio drift further enhance its precision, making it suitable for critical analog circuits.

TOMCT16031002ZT1 Features

  • High Precision: ±0.1% tolerance and ±25ppm/°C TCR for reliable signal integrity.
  • Excellent Matching: ±0.025% ratio matching and ±5ppm/°C ratio drift for balanced performance.
  • Compact Design: 0.440" x 0.220" footprint with ultra-low profile (2.16mm).
  • Robust Construction: RoHS3-compliant, MSL1-rated for unlimited shelf life.
  • Isolated Circuitry: Eight independent resistors prevent crosstalk in sensitive applications.
  • Power Handling: 100mW per element ensures durability in continuous operation.
